How to get the glue off?
I was building my sig four star arf and got CA gap filling all over the wing covering. Is there a way to remove it. Can you some kind of debonder?

RE: How to get the glue off?
Try acetone but be aware that it might remove some of the pigment from the covering so try it first in an inconspicuous spot. If you use acetone put some on a cotton swab or something similar and let it soak on the glue for a while. Remember, acetone is highly flammable so take care.

RE: How to get the glue off?
CA debonder, or acetone will remove it if you are patient. Maybe put a small peice of paper towel over the spot and drip acetone on it. Acetone evaporates quickly so you will have to continue the process for a little while to give it a chance to work.
Be careful with both because they will also dissovle the glue on the back of the covering.

RE: How to get the glue off?
Acetone works fine but as mentioned you'll need to use a piece of paper towel or something and let it soak on the area to be cleaned. It works the best if you clean it up right away, once the CA is cured it takes a little work. Acetone won't hurt the covering or remove any of the pigment as the color is under a layer of clear.

RE: How to get the glue off?
now, some people are saying to use acetone or nitro because it works better than debonder. Dosn't anyone realize that debonder is actually nitromethane and acetone??? Using straight acetone will work, but I have found debonder is a little quicker and easier. As far as using just nitro, I dont have access to raw nitro any where around me, so I have never given it a try.
